The Senior Accountant will play a key role in the corporate accounting function, taking ownership of critical components of the monthly financial close, complex balance sheet reconciliations, and financial reporting. The ideal candidate is a high-performing accounting professional who pairs strong technical GAAP knowledge with an analytical mindset. You are a self-starter who looks beyond the numbers to identify process improvements, thrives in a fast-paced environment, and maintains a great attitude with the mentality that no task is too big or too small.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Month-End Close Ownership: Prepare and review complex month-end journal entries, ensuring accurate and timely closing of the general ledger.
  • Advanced Reconciliations: Own high-volume and intricate balance sheet reconciliations (including cash, prepaids, accruals, and intercompany accounts), investigating and resolving variances proactively.
  • Financial Analysis: Perform deep-dive Balance Sheet and Profit & Loss variance analysis; identify key business drivers, trends, and anomalies to support management reporting.
  • Audit Leadership: Serve as a primary point of contact for the annual external audit, managing the preparation of audit PBC (Provided by Client) schedules and effectively responding to auditor inquiries.
  • Process Improvement: Evaluate existing accounting workflows and systems to identify areas for automation, increased efficiency, and stronger internal controls.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Partner with retail, e-commerce, and operations departments to ensure financial accuracy and support ad-hoc business initiatives.
  • Mentorship: Provide guidance and support to junior accounting staff, reviewing workflows and fostering a collaborative team environment.

What you bring:

  • Education & Certification: Bachelor of Science in Accounting (or equivalent) from an accredited university. CPA license (or active progression toward licensure) is highly preferred.
  • Experience: Minimum of 3–5 years of progressive accounting experience. Big 4 or regional public accounting experience is a major plus.
  • Technical Skills:
    • Thorough, applied understanding of Generally Accepted Accounting Principles (GAAP).
    • Advanced proficiency in MS Excel (vlookups, index/match, pivot tables, and complex data manipulation).
    • Experience with major mid-to-enterprise level ERP accounting software (Microsoft Dynamics Solomon, MMS, or similar platforms preferred).
  • Mindset & Soft Skills:
    • Strong analytical, problem-solving, and organizational skills with an unyielding attention to detail.
    • Proven ability to work independently, take complete ownership of your work product, and manage competing priorities under tight close deadlines.
    • Excellent communication skills, with the ability to clearly explain financial concepts to non-finance partners.
